<
  • Главная
Статьи

Створення сайтів на PHP-фреймворк

  1. команда Уже на старті проекту ми знайомимо Замовника з командою. Типовий склад: менеджер проекту,...
  2. Дизайн
  3. Розробка: звичайна, термінова і agile
  4. Інтеграція сайту з 1С і іншими системами
  5. Виробництво: схема розробки, контроль версій, Автотест.
  6. Здача проекту і супровід
  7. DevOps і highload
  8. чим виділяємося

команда

Уже на старті проекту ми знайомимо Замовника з командою. Типовий склад: менеджер проекту, аналітик, 1-3 програміста, арт-директор, дизайнер і 1-2 QA-фахівця. Як завжди, все це підтримується топ-менеджментом: техніческім- і аккаунт-директорами.

Менеджер - центральна ланка проекту:
пам'ятає все, відповідає за все і залишається з Вами
при подальшому розвитку проекту.

Технічне завдання та прототипи

Ми беремо інтерв'ю у робочої групи замовника, збираємо бріфи і спілкуємося з IT-службою клієнта. З цієї роботи народжується Технічне завдання: документ, за яким буде здаватися сайт. Також ми робимо візуалізацію - малюємо інтерактивні прототипи майбутнього сайту .

Дизайн

Ми починаємо отрисовку дизайну з карти настрою. Це набір елементів, стилів, шрифтів: їх опрацьовують і підбирають наші фахівці. Вони допомагають оцінити стилістику майбутнього дизайну.

Паралельно команда аналітиків вивчає сайти конкурентів, використовуючи ексклюзивні технології, наприклад, eye-tracking ( що це? ).

Коли макети готові, ми їх тестуємо на відповідність техзаданию і повноту отрисовку, а також робимо UI-kit: це набір допоміжних елементів, які неочевидні на макетах. Справа наведено приклад такого макета.

Стек інструментів: Figma, Sketch, Photoshop.

Розробка: звичайна, термінова і agile

Розробка ведеться по одній з трьох методологій:

- Класична.

Це послідовна модель розробки: ТЗ, прототипи, дизайн, верстка, програмування, 2 циклу тестування та здача.
приклад: сайт TopGun Barbershop . Запустили проект за 4 місяці.
- Термінова. Тут етапи йдуть паралельно, наприклад, намальовані тільки головну сторінку сайту, ми вже віддаємо її на верстку. Або зверстати половину макетів - починаємо їх впровадження. Дозволяє заощадити термін в два рази, але і стоїть на 50-100% дорожче.
приклад: Система-Капітал ( «АФК« Система ») - паралельна розробка сайту і особистого кабінету + Паралельне виконання етапів робіт (2 і 3 місяці відповідно на сайт і ЛК).
Це послідовна модель розробки: ТЗ, прототипи, дизайн, верстка, програмування, 2 циклу тестування та здача - Agile. Гнучка методологія, ідеально підходить для корпоративних порталів, де правильніше стверджувати і робити по одному завданню, ніж півроку проектувати те, що до моменту затвердження застаріє. Agile складається з тижневих спринтів, причому кожного тижня можна управляти розробкою і міняти вектор розвитку проекту.
приклад: «Спасибі від Ощадбанку» - 2 місяці первинної розробки і далі поступове вбудовування нових партнерів банку.

Інтеграція сайту з 1С і іншими системами

На цьому етапі ми працюємо з IT-службою Замовника: розробляємо API обміну, проектуємо канали обміну даними. Результат: одно- або двосторонній обмін з 1С, ERP, AXAPTA, SAP і ще 20+ менш відомими системами обліку та автоматизації.

ось тут ми описали кейси інтеграції з 1С, а тут - список інтеграцій з іншими системами.

Виробництво: схема розробки, контроль версій, Автотест.

В процесі написання техзавдання ми формуємо схему блоків сайту з залежностями: це дозволяє програмувати поетапно, а також давати паралельні завдання програмістам.

За допомогою системи контролю версій на проект можна поставити відразу декілька програмістів, причому їх зміни легко відстежувати. Ця ж технологія застосовується і при подальшій підтримки сайту.

При здачі проекту ми застосовуємо як автоматичне, так і ручне тестування, щоб все передбачити. Завантажити приклад звіту про тестування сайту.

Здача проекту і супровід

У нас п'ятеро тестувальників в штаті, які перевіряють роботу як вручну, так і через автоматичні тести. Що важливо, ми це робимо не в кінці всього проекту, а в кінці кожного тижневого етапу, що забезпечує контроль над термінами.

DevOps і highload

У нас свої інженери DevOps: побудуємо оптимальну схему розгортання оновлень, налаштуємо кластер, проведемо тестування навантаження. А після запуску проекту - забезпечимо нагляд 24/7.

чим виділяємося

Стандарти якості. У 2018 ми підтвердили стандарти з управління якістю: ми атестовані з ISO 9001 діє до: 2015 ( сертифікат ) І ISO 27001: 2005 ( управління інформаційною безпекою ).

Прозорість розробки. Клієнти бачать співробітників Студії в нашій системі Інтранет і спілкуються з ними безпосередньо. Домовленості фіксуються в задачах, інформація не губиться (на відміну від пошти або телефону).

Гарантійний термін. Надаємо безстрокову гарантію на роботи, фахівці безкоштовно проконсультують вас з питань адміністрування і подальшого розвитку проекту.

У яких випадках ми найбільш ефективні?

  • сайт технічно нескладний, але потрібен «вау-ефект»: складна анімація або 3D
  • сайт інтегрований відразу з декількома системами, причому не у всіх є документація
  • на сайті вже зараз / будуть високі навантаження (від 10 000 відвідувачів на добу) і все повинно працювати швидко
  • для ряду робіт вам потрібні не тільки «руки», але і «голова», тобто аналітика і консалтинг
О це?
У яких випадках ми найбільш ефективні?


Новости
  • Виртуальный хостинг

    Виртуальный хостинг. Возможности сервера распределяются в равной мере между всеми... 
    Читать полностью

  • Редизайн сайта

    Редизайн сайта – это полное либо частичное обновление дизайна существующего сайта.... 
    Читать полностью

  • Консалтинг, услуги контент-менеджера

    Сопровождение любых интернет ресурсов;- Знание HTML и CSS- Поиск и обновление контента;-... 
    Читать полностью

  • Трафик из соцсетей

    Сравнительно дешевый способ по сравнению с поисковым и контекстным видами раскрутки... 
    Читать полностью

  • Поисковая оптимизация

    Поисковая оптимизация (англ. search engine optimization, SEO) — поднятие позиций сайта в результатах... 
    Читать полностью